Oppression versus liberation: Representation of hijab in two post-9/11 British literary texts
This article analyzes the representation of hijab and of hijab-wearing women in two post-9/11 British literary texts, Leila Aboulela’s Minaret (2005) and Shelina Janmohamed’s Love in a Headscarf (2009).
